I have a set of coolers on Sickly. I like the clear covers with stainless steel guards, but decided to make a set of covers from 1/4" aluminum. I'm just worried about the hunting trips, trails, rocks etc. that might bounce up. OTOH, those plastic covers are pretty thick--it'd take a good hit to crack one. Since I got mine before the magnetic plugs were available, I bolted a magnet to the inside of the driver's side aluminum cover.
AFAIK, no one yet has mantioned that these coolers make the trans more stable on the transmission jack while replacing the clutch! A nice extra benefit. If any of you had the transmission rotate due to the offset weight of the transfer case, you know what I mean. Mine ended up hanging by that Chinese strap I got for $3 at harbor Freight as a safety strap. Not an experience I would like to repeat, and with the Fast Coolers, shouldn't have to.
